Virginia Commonwealth to remove Confederate names, symbols

RICHMOND, Va. (AP) — A university in the former capital of the Confederacy will remove building names, plaques and other symbols that honor several Confederate supporters.  The board of visitors at Virginia Commonwealth University in Richmond voted unanimously on Friday to remove 16 different references on campus.
